A growing and innovative life sciences technology business is looking for a Service & Support Engineer to support customers across laboratory automation and sample management environments. This is a customer-facing field role focused on installation, troubleshooting, maintenance, and ongoing technical support of laboratory instrumentation and automated systems. You’ll work closely with laboratory teams to ensure smooth operation, high customer satisfaction, and successful system adoption.
Key Responsibilities- Install, maintain, and service laboratory automation equipment at customer sites
- Diagnose and resolve technical issues both remotely and on-site
- Deliver customer training and technical guidance
- Support product demonstrations, upgrades, and preventative maintenance activities
- Collaborate with internal engineering and commercial teams to resolve complex issues
- Build strong long-term customer relationships across research and clinical environments
- Experience servicing or supporting laboratory equipment, automation systems, or scientific instruments
- Strong troubleshooting and customer-facing skills
- Background in life sciences, engineering, robotics, lab automation, or related fields
- Comfortable with regular travel
- Excellent communication and problem-solving ability
